Did Moors Murderers have more victims? Family say victim's returned necklace isn't hers
Did Moors Murderers have more victims? Family say victim's returned necklace isn't hers
Moors Murderers Ian Brady and Myra Hindley may have killed more people, it has been suggested after the family of their first victim said the necklace returned to them 55 years later wasn't hers.
Pauline Read was 16 when she was killed in 1963, but her body was found decades later in a shallow grave on Saddleworth Moor in 1987.
Now it's been alleged there may have been more victims after her family received items she was said to be wearing on the day of her death - including jewellery and white stilettos.
"But I was told by my nana (Pauline's mother) that the necklace she was wearing was fine gold with a St Christopher on it.
